Summary

There's no time like the present: get started on Facebook today with this friendly beginner guide!

Facebook is constantly changing and evolving, replacing old features and introducing new ones. And while it can difficult to keep up with everything that it has to offer, its ever-changing features allow you to jump in and get started at any time! This edition of the popular For Dummies guide to Facebook covers the latest updates and guides new users into the Facebook experience quickly and easily. It explores the new look for photos and videos, the updated features in messaging service, expanded options for Timeline user profile, updates to popular Facebook apps, and much more.

  • Covers Facebook's relaunched mobile application and integration with Windows 8
  • Offers a straightforward approach to demystifying Facebook for newbies
  • Features expanded updates on the photo/video sharing services, timeline profile, and more
  • Updates all the changes to existing Facebook apps that are used by millions of people every day
  • Helps Facebook newcomers get up to speed and use the site safely and confidently

Facebook For Dummies, 5th Edition is the resource you need to get the most from your Facebook experience.

Author Biography

Carolyn Abram began working for Facebook when it was still merely a playground for college students and remained there throughout the company's largest period of growth. She has been the author or coauthor of all editions of Facebook For Dummies, and her first fiction work will be published in 2013.
